Ingredients

Directions

  1. Cook chicken breasts to preference, either pan fried (8 minutes a side on medium-high heat) or baked (400F for 20 minutes) until there's no pink in the middle. Chop chicken breast into pieces.
  2. Optionally roast almonds in a frying pan. Chop celery. In a medium bowl, mix together mayonnaise, lemon juice, and pepper. Toss with chicken, almonds, and celery.
